Himalayan Bear is Mishka 's rival for the attention of Lady Bear. Himalayan Bear looks larger than Mishka despite probably being younger and has a dark-brown coat with a white spot in the breast area of sickle-shaped form or else in the form of the letter V characteristic of Asian black bears , predominantly living in the Himalayas. Himalayan Bear is selfish and arrogant, likes to tease and does not disdain cheating. His competition with Bear for the attention of She-Bear is one of the main plotlines in the story; in the ep. Himalayan Bear's hobbies include fishing and pumping muscles. He has been acquainted with Bear and She-Bear since childhood, when Bear's father tried to make a music band from them. Since then, he can play some musical instruments.

Bear rus. Masha calls him Mishka rus. The Bear is a retired circus bear who lives in a tree house in the forest. His past occupation makes him very talented in performing arts like juggling, unicycling, and even stage magic although he's also known to dabble into other hobbies and even some intellectual pursuits. Some episodes feature flashbacks in which he remembers his childhood as a cub in the same house. He is a huge bear with a big heart and Masha's best friend. He cherishes peace and quiet but his world is turned upside down when Masha appears in his life. Bear's dream is to live in peace, however he finds that he misses Masha when she is not around. Bear does not know how to talk in human language, but understands it, and communicates with Masha through gestures and the growl of different tonality. However in the ep. First Day of School Bear, showing Masha letters, clearly pronounces them. Bear is one of the tallest characters, on a par only with Himalayan Bear. He has a brown color, lighter on the belly, breast and face. The bottom of his paws has also a cream color. His claws are a different shade of brown while his ears and eyebrows are darker than the rest of the body.

A friendly and independent animal apples lover.

In , when Dmitriy Loveyko was working in Russia as the director of business development for an aviation company, his college friend introduced him to Oleg Kuzovkov — a man with an extensive background in animation. At the time, Kuzovkov had been searching for an investor. In the beginning, Loveyko was mainly responsible for "the financial part" of Masha and the Bear , but eventually he and Kuzovkov became co-producers. Animaccord is responsible for both producing the animated series and allowing licensing by partners.

For the first two seasons, Masha's voice in the original Russian version was performed by Alina Kukushkina, who was 6 years old when she began to dub Masha. For the third season seven years later in , the officials of Animaccord studio confirmed that the new voice of Masha would be 6-year-old Barbara Sarantseva and then replaced again by Yulia Zunikova in Fan Feed 1 Masha 2 Masha's house 3 Bear. Dubbing must be completed before 3D animation is applied, as the 3D animators need to know the characters' dialogue, intonations, and emotions in advance in order to keep their lip movements synchronized to the audio and make their facial expressions look realistic.
